Hi

I own my Quest II since new and - perhaps it is me getting old - I am getting frustrated with the bass reproduction of my speakers. In particular, I am missing the "punch" which perhaps was there earlier but now it sounds more like banging on a plastic bucket. I had the bass speakers tested and refurbished by a company in Florida recommended by ML to no avail. Could there be an issue with the crossover? Any recommendation? Needless to say the associated amplifier and sources have not changed. Thanks a lot!
 
Based solely on age, it is possible the capacitors in the crossovers need replacing.
I recall we had several threads here of folks upgrading / replacing the caps on their passives, some even specific to the Quest. Look in the DIY subforum.

Of course, if you are technically inclined, you could go the active crossover route, which results in much better sound overall, as you can move up the XO point a bit and let the woofers handle more of the bass and deliver more mid-bass 'punch'.

I looked up your Mark Levinson 333 amp, it is impressive. Never hurts to include a link in your posts for lazy readers. It is every bit as powerful as the Parasound JC5 I use, if not more so. So an underpowered amp wouldn't be suspect, except it's an old amp. Dried out capacitors in the power supply could limit it's ability to source instantaneous current, but this is just a guess. Do you have the possibility to swap out for a different, suitably powerful amp to see if your bass improves? It would seem the first step is to confirm which component you should be looking at as the source of the problem. It may be your amp is fine, but unless you start swapping components you don't have a good way to know. Have you ruled out obvious problems like an undersized 120V circuit or speaker cables?

You could blindly replace the drivers with the Dayton Audio DCS305-4 12" Classic Subwoofer 4 Ohm, Parts Express #295-204, and you might well be correct. Drivers do get old and it would cost only $200. I did hear an improvement when I replaced my OEM woofers with burned out voice coils (bad amp took them out). I wouldn't say it was night and day, but they're noticeably better.

What about your room? Before I added 4" thick rock wool absorbers on the wall behind the listening position, the bass was boomy (peaks), which by definition are accompanied with troughs in the frequency response. It could really rattle the walls at the right frequency, but peaky response like that is not a good thing.

Are your expectations realistic, or are you comparing Quest Z low frequency extension to a system with a subwoof? Even with the replacement drivers, these things barely go down to 24Hz. I think the factory spec is 28Hz.

I guess I'm just suggesting to take a step back and look at everything, and troubleshoot. Then replace the woofers :) if you think it makes sense.

OK, I agree about the "bass punch" lacking on Quest Z or Request or Prodigy. I made a lot of tests about the crossover and tried to find better capacitors. I spent time and much money replacing chimical capacitos by Mundorf MKP capacitors, even 330uF value as big as a Coke can and very expensive. Yes It works better, punch increases, especially if you use two capacitors in a parallel mounting... BUT... the level of bass becomes too high, it spoils the ESL reproduction as if the crossover frequency had changed. The Martin Logan loudspeaker becomes nearer a dynamic speaker, do you want that ? And if you put - even a small resistor value - to decrease that, the bass becomes amortized. If you use an other trademark capacitor than the original one, even with the same value you do not have the same sound. This means that Martin Logan set up the loudspeaker with a specific capacitor model and trademark. You will become crazy trying different capacitors. So I ordered Martin Logan new original capacitors that they had in stock. And I forgot... Sorry to tell you that. Don't go on this way, changing the capacitors. But try some other cables or electronics with tighter bass, or go to the new ML series 11A, 13A or 15A. Regards from France. Some shots of new capacitors in my Prodigy crossover attached.

Yes, the Dayton woofers have a better defined bass. I'm not completely sure what the aging mechanisms are for a dynamic driver. I know permanent magnets can weaken over time, and the "spider" voice coil suspension can wear also.

How the drivers will sound to your ears in your room is hard to say, but it isn't the most expensive audio experiment to try.
 
If you use an other trademark capacitor than the original one, even with the same value you do not have the same sound. This means that Martin Logan set up the loudspeaker with a specific capacitor model and trademark.
Capacitors have non-ideal characteristics such as Equivalent Series Resistance (ESR). I would expect a good engineer to account for this and other parameters in their design.

I've often thought of going active DSP crossovers on my SL3 woofers, but concerned about the latency introduced to the woofer only. I've read that the MiniDSP latency is 1ms, which is like locating the woofer 1 foot behind the ESL panel. This should not be much issue down at 120 Hz, but the SL3 crosses over at 250 Hz, so 1ms is about a quarter wavelength. Integration might be difficult, unless I put DSP on the panel too.

Do dynamic speakers lose their physical ratings (e.g. magnetic flux) over time?

I was hoping I would have been able to see and answer this before you went out an purchased new drivers. But the quick and simple answer is "No".

Other than a completely blown voice coil, the only other thing that can cause a woofer to go bad or sound "off" is a sagging suspension (spider and surround). But then you would clearly be hearing the voice coil rubbing on the pole piece, not a completely different sounding bass like you are describing.

Permanent magnets are just that, permanent. They lose a tiny bit of flux over time, but that's a very very long time, or in extremely high heat situations, neither of which is the case with your Quest Z's. And you can't just throw any random driver in there willy-nilly as their T/S parameters are totally different and will throw off the specs of the crossovers.

When exactly did you start noticing this change in the bass? At that time, did the speaker locations change at all? Were there any new furnishings added or removed from the room at that time? Did you listening position change at all at this time? Was there any new gear or cables added to the system at this time?

Clearly, we can rule out the crossovers, amplifier and woofers. I hope you reinstalled the original woofers. And just in case you are concerned about the suspension sagging, you can always rotate the drivers 180 degrees when you reinstall them.

Just as a side note, I had my 22 year old SL3's open a couple months back. I removed the 10" woofers and took a good look at them. No hint of sagging at all, though I did reinstall them rotated 180 degrees just because.
